Emergency Damage Restoration: DIY vs. Professional Help
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small sink overflow on tile floor | Yes | No | DIY is fine for small overflows like this – you can use a wet/dry vacuum to clean up the mess. |
| Flooded basement with standing water | No | Yes | Flooding in the basement needs professional help – we’ll extract water, dry out your basement, and prevent further damage. |
| Wet drywall behind cabinets | Maybe | Yes | DIY might work for small areas like this – but if the damage is extensive, it’s best to call a pro to avoid further damage. |
| Structural damage from fire | No | Yes | Fire damage needs professional help – we’ll assess the damage and create a plan to restore your property safely and effectively. |
| Hidden water damage behind walls | No | Yes | Hidden water damage needs professional help to detect and fix – our team will use specialized equipment to identify and contain the issue. |
| Mold growth in attic | No | Yes | Mold growth needs professional help to remove and prevent further growth – our team will use specialized equipment to ensure your home is safe and healthy. |

Emergency Damage Restoration Cost In The 53401 Area
The cost of emergency damage restoration services can vary greatly, depending on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ions in the 53401 area. Our team will provide a free estimate after assessing the damage – we’ll work with you to get your home back to normal quickly and safely.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Emergency Water Extraction | $500 – $2,500 | The size of the affected area, level of water damage, and equipment needed. |
| Structural Drying Process | $1,000 – $5,000 | The size of the affected area, level of damage, and equipment needed. |
| Mold Detection and Monitoring | $300 – $1,500 | The size of the affected area, level of mold growth, and equipment needed. |
| Sewage Cleanup | $1,000 – $5,000 | The size of the affected area, level of biohazardous materials, and equipment needed. |
| Basement Flood Recovery | $2,000 – $10,000 | The size of the affected area, level of damage, and equipment needed. |
| Mold Remediation | $1,500 – $6,000 | The size of the affected area, level of mold growth, and equipment needed. |

What are some common signs of hidden water damage?
Hidden water damage can be difficult to detect, but there are some common signs to look out for – including warping or buckling of floors, walls, or ceilings, musty odors, and water stains. If you suspect hidden water damage, don’t wait – call our team today for a free assessment.
